IComHandlerAction interface (taskschd.h)
Represents an action that fires a handler.
The IComHandlerAction interface inherits from the IAction interface.
The IComHandlerAction interface has these methods.
IComHandlerAction::get_ClassId Gets or sets the identifier of the handler class. (Get) |
IComHandlerAction::get_Data Gets or sets additional data that is associated with the handler. (Get) |
IComHandlerAction::put_ClassId Gets or sets the identifier of the handler class. (Put) |
IComHandlerAction::put_Data Gets or sets additional data that is associated with the handler. (Put) |
COM handlers must implement the ITaskHandler interface for the Task Scheduler to start and stop the handler. In turn, the COM handler uses the methods of the ITaskHandlerStatus interface to communicate the status back to the Task Scheduler.
When reading or writing XML, a COM handler action is specified in the ComHandler element of the Task Scheduler schema.
Requirement | Value |
---|---|
Minimum supported client | Windows Vista [desktop apps only] |
Minimum supported server | Windows Server 2008 [desktop apps only] |
Target Platform | Windows |
Header | taskschd.h |